Understanding Your Coverage Needs

Before diving into the specifics of homeowner insurance policies, it's essential to assess your coverage needs and priorities. Consider factors such as the value of your home, the cost of rebuilding or repairing it in the event of damage, your personal belongings, and any additional coverage options you may require, such as liability protection or coverage for natural disasters.

Comparing Coverage Options

When shopping for homeowner insurance, there are several key factors to consider and compare among different policies:

  • Coverage Limits: Evaluate the coverage limits offered by each policy to ensure they adequately protect your home and personal belongings. Consider factors such as dwelling coverage, personal property coverage, liability protection, and additional living expenses coverage.

  • Deductibles: Compare the deductible amounts associated with each policy. A higher deductible typically results in lower premiums but requires homeowners to pay more out of pocket in the event of a claim.

  • Coverage Exclusions: Review the policy's coverage exclusions to understand what types of perils are not covered. Look for policies that provide comprehensive coverage for a wide range of risks, including natural disasters, theft, and liability claims.

  • Additional Coverage Options: Explore any optional coverage enhancements or riders offered by each policy, such as coverage for expensive jewelry, electronics, or home office equipment. Consider whether these additional coverage options align with your needs and budget.

  • Customer Service and Reputation: Research the reputation and customer service track record of each insurance company. Look for insurers with a strong financial rating, positive customer reviews, and a reputation for prompt claims processing and customer support.
